New features and enhancements in V15.1.1

  • Fault Analyzer now provides a CICS web services transaction.
  • Fault Analyzer XDUMPs have been enabled by default.
  • Support for spilling pages to the XDUMP data set when MaxMinidumpPages is exceeded has been added.
  • A general method for testing XDUMP configuration has been provided in Verifying the use of XDUMPs.
  • IDIUTIL IMPORT and EXPORT now support the use of sequential data sets.

New features and enhancements in V15.1.0

  • New IDIUTIL LISTHFDUP control statement along with a corresponding LISTHFDUP user exit are provided.
  • An ALIGN optional parameter is provided for the DUMP and DUMPA user exit report formatting tags, as well as the REXX LIST command.
  • New GPREGn_VALID fields (where n is 0-15) is added to the UFM data area.
  • Information about migrating from Fault Analyzer V14.1 to V15.1 is provided.
  • With this release, the Fault Analyzer option, PDTCCopts, is no longer supported and has been deprecated. The option is ignored if specified in an options file.
